Our Website of the Month is Mel Preston Photography, the website of a Sheffield-based photographer
I am back, again. I know, I know. I pop in and out more than a "insert innuendo here", but as far as I know there will be no more bits of me being sliced and diced any time soon, so normal service is resumed. I thought this month I would follow John's lead from last month and bring you a Website of the Month that belongs to a friend of mine (and sometimes PBM photographer), Mel Preston's photography site at www.melprestonphotography.com The site provides a comprehensive overview of the work Mel has done and opportunities to browse and purchase her work. Mel writes a blog about the projects she is under taking and there is also a link to her Zazzle and Redbubble shops which features everything from t-shirts to trainers branded with her own unique images. The site is clean, well labelled and very easy to navigate. Mel is very talented.
